摘要: 话不多说,先搞个图进来 啥意思呢? Vue组件接收交互行为,调用dispatch方法触发action相关处理, 若页面状态需要改变,则调用commit方法提交mutation修改state, 通过getters获取到state新值,重新渲染Vue Components,界面随之更新 通过 actio 阅读全文
posted @ 2019-10-28 17:36 鹿lu 阅读(170) 评论(0) 推荐(0) 编辑
摘要: el-date-picker 时间选择器限制显泽范围 (选择范围不能选择早于2018年1月1号,晚于2019年8月1号之后的日期) 有个小BUG,有时候选择会失灵,原因是时间已经到了1月1号那天,系统内部无法判断1号这天到底能不能选, 修改如下: 阅读全文
posted @ 2019-10-18 10:24 鹿lu 阅读(6771) 评论(0) 推荐(0) 编辑
摘要: 先搞个时间选择器,数据为 value1 赋值 此为(获取半年前的时间)方法: 代码: 阅读全文
posted @ 2019-10-18 10:15 鹿lu 阅读(1787) 评论(0) 推荐(0) 编辑
摘要: // 逗号分隔数组 formatCurrency (num) { if (num) { // 将num中的$,去掉,将num变成一个纯粹的数据格式字符串 num = num.toString().replace(/\$|\,/g, '') // 如果num不是数字,则将num置0,并返回 if (n 阅读全文
posted @ 2019-10-12 17:29 鹿lu 阅读(1700) 评论(0) 推荐(0) 编辑
摘要: 当 tableData 表格数据动态更新时,滚动条位置还停留在上一次关闭时的位置 这是需要设置给它拉回到0 也可以用此来设置比如动态在末尾添加一条数据时让滚动条滚动到对应的行尾位置 1,先给表格加个 ref 2,拉回顶部 3,设置滚动至底部 也可以写在组件中, 在组件更新后重新渲染其滚动条位置 阅读全文
posted @ 2019-10-12 15:22 鹿lu 阅读(5177) 评论(0) 推荐(0) 编辑
摘要: 需求: 根据多选选中的列表数据,来判断哪个批量按钮可以允许操作 状态为 Active(1) 时 才能点 【批量发布】和【批量下架】,但不允许【批量删除】 Draft (2)和 Expired (3)时 只能点【批量删除】,不允许【批量发布】及【批量下架】 1,2,3 同时存在则都不允许 下面为实现思 阅读全文
posted @ 2019-10-09 18:47 鹿lu 阅读(517) 评论(0) 推荐(0) 编辑
摘要: 封装一个简化的echart组件, 没有把很多echart功能和样式做的很活, 只是一个简单的动态数据更新图表的组件化小例子, 首先创建个小文件 写入一行小代码 (这里犯了个错误,直接给div写点击事件的话,操作的是 Canvas(DOM元素),而非图表上的节点,导致点了半天只弹出一堆鼠标xy坐标的信 阅读全文
posted @ 2019-09-25 18:39 鹿lu 阅读(345) 评论(0) 推荐(0) 编辑
摘要: 以前好好的项目,做完一段时间时间没碰。 突然打开,发现报错如下,查询原因:端口号被占用 解决方法:查到自己本地IP地址 在项目中config的文件夹中,修改index.js的端口号,修改成你当前的端口号,再次启动就好了 阅读全文
posted @ 2019-09-19 14:15 鹿lu 阅读(335) 评论(0) 推荐(0) 编辑
摘要: element 组件的话 利用 @keyup.enter.native="handleSearch" 绑定 搜索事件 非 element-UI 组件,直接 @keyup.enter 就可以。 阅读全文
posted @ 2019-08-09 17:28 鹿lu 阅读(1355) 评论(0) 推荐(0) 编辑
摘要: 建立 components 文件夹来存放所有的 公共组件 首先右键 Page 就是创建页面, 4个基本页面都会自动给你创建(js,wxss,wxml,json),并会把页面自动写入 app.json 中 Component 就是创建组件了,也会创建 这4个(js,wxss,wxml,json),但是 阅读全文
posted @ 2019-07-18 15:54 鹿lu 阅读(532) 评论(0) 推荐(0) 编辑